What is it that you’re trying to achieve by deleting your account?
If you want to stop anyone else, or AI scraping, from using your stories, then I would think that you’d want to erase them.
If you just want to be private or anonymous, then as long as there is no identifying information, you should be ok just abandoning them.
Would it be ok if your stories got archived somewhere and someone got to read them, say in ten years, but there’s no information as to author or location? Or would it be better for your privacy/anonymity if they weren’t available ever again to anyone?
I guess the answer depends on what you want the outcome to be.
